wifi: mac80211: convert ieee80211_ie_build_eht_cap() to SKB use
Convert ieee80211_ie_build_eht_cap() to the SKB-put function style, renaming it to ieee80211_put_eht_cap(). Link: https://msgid.link/20240129202041.ece9769e3c94.Ibd17bea6311f0c7ba56f6c1803fa3208abaaebb9@changeid Signed-off-by: Johannes Berg <johannes.berg@intel.com>
